【华为OD机试真题 java、c++、python】查找重复代码【2022 Q4 | 100分】
创始人
2024-05-06 10:49:23

 代码请进行一定修改后使用,本代码保证100%通过率

题目描述

小明负责维护项目下的代码,需要查找出重复代码,用以支撑后续的代码优化,请你帮助小明找出重复的代码。

重复代码查找方法:以字符串形式给定两行代码(字符串长度 1 < length <= 100,由英文字母、数字和空格组成),找出两行代码中的最长公共子串。

注:如果不存在公共子串,返回空字符串

输入描述

输入的参数text1, text2分别表示两行代码

输出描述

输出任一最长公共子串

示例1

输入

hello123world

hello123abc4

输出

hello123

示例2

输入

rghello123wohellord66665rld

vfhello123abc4hellord66665

输出

hellord6666

java代码:

import java.util.*;public class Main {public static void main(String[] args) {Scanner cin=new Scanner(System.in)

相关内容

热门资讯

阳光电源取得储能一体机相关专利... 5月9日消息,国家知识产权局信息显示,阳光电源股份有限公司申请一项名为“一种储能汇流升压一体机、储能...
阳光电源取得电力转换装置相关专... 5月9日消息,国家知识产权局信息显示,阳光电源股份有限公司申请一项名为“电力转换装置以及储能系统”的...
迁西大黑汀成京津冀 短途游“香... (来源:唐山劳动日报) 近期,迁西县大黑汀水库畔迎来露营热潮,成为京津冀市民短途出游的热门选择。湖畔...
宁德时代申请电池单体相关专利,... 5月9日消息,国家知识产权局信息显示,宁德时代新能源科技股份有限公司申请一项名为“电池单体、电池装置...
邱姓股民向*ST雅博发起索赔 ...   受损股民可至Hehson股民维权平台登记该公司维权:http://wq.finance.sina...